Havana Lyceum Orchestra
The Havana Lyceum Orchestra is a young Cuban ensemble founded in 2016 with the support of the Oficina del Historiador de La Habana, the Mozarteum Foundation Salzburg and the Balthasar Neumann Ensemble. José Antonio Méndez Padrón is the principal conductor. Comprised mostly of graduates from top Cuban music schools, the orchestra is known for high technical precision and openness to different styles.
Their repertoire ranges from classical music to contemporary works and traditional Cuban music including Salsa, Mambo and Son. There is a strong focus on preserving Cuba’s symphonic heritage and promoting contemporary young composers.
The orchestra gained international recognition through tours and invitations to venues in the USA, Europe and beyond, as well as by collaborating with renowned artists such as Simone Dinnerstein, Renaud Capuçon and Sarah Willis. Together with Willis, they created the successful CD series »Mozart y Mambo«, which blends classical music with Cuban rhythms.
Today, the Havana Lyceum Orchestra is one of Cuba’s most important young ensembles, exemplifying the vibrant exchange between the European classical tradition and Caribbean musical culture.
